Nutritionist Karen Newby has compiled 60 simple recipes to combat and minimise the most commonly reported symptoms of menopause. Packed with nutrition but bursting with flavour, these meals are ideal for time-poor menopausal women.
There is so much going on at menopause. Not only are there the physical and emotional changes but also the question of what am I going to eat? Thinking about what to cook every day can be, quite frankly, exhausting. These simple and nutritious recipes recipes are designed to tackle the most commonly reported symptoms of menopause.
Are you feeling?
Achy: recipes include Salmon Traybake with Tarragon Pesto and the ‘Stop Feeling 100’ Joint Rejuvenation Smoothie
Exhausted: One-pot Cod and Coconut Curry and High Protein Turmeric Granola
Fat, especially around the middle: Grilled Prawns with Sweetcorn 'Polenta' and No-Broth Ramen
Forgetful: Mushroom Mapo Tofu and Spatchcock Chicken with Harissa Butter
Hot!: Cauliflower Steaks with Basil & Brazil Nut Pesto and 'Put Out The Fire' Green Juice
Irritable: 3 p.m. Slump Flapjacks and Turkish Eggs
Overwhelmed and anxious: Shepherdess Pie with a Tahini Crust and Lemon Chicken Tagine
Sleep-deprived: Vietnamese Noodle Salad and Cherry Chia Pudding
This book is the modern perimenopausal and menopausal woman’s go-to resource for understanding how food can be a healing force to restore vitality.
Each chapter includes a ‘menu’ listing the recipes at the beginning, making the book easy to navigate, and for each symptom, Karen lists her ‘hero ingredients’ that will help to alleviate the most commonly reported symptoms of perimenopausal and menopausal women. Specifically designed for time-poor women who are also juggling careers, family and caring responsibilities, the book is packed with delicious recipes including traybakes, on-the-go lunches and snacks and one-pot wonders to cut down on the time spent washing dishes.
Karen Newby is a nutritional therapist with over 15 years’ clinical experience. She holds a BSc in Nutritional Medicine and is registered with BANT and CNHC. She runs a specialist menopause clinic and hosts regular retreats, corporate talks and workshops on the subject. She has helped countless women on their road to midlife vitality. Her approach is highly practical, realistic and achievable with a focus on small shifts that can make the biggest changes. Her aim is to equip women with the tools they need to deal with menopause in our turbo-charged, modern day world. She is the author of The Natural Menopause Method and The Natural Menopause Method Cookbook (Pavilion).
